Selecting a Modern CMS for Success thumbnail

Selecting a Modern CMS for Success

Published en
5 min read


Since the API acts as a contract between different elements, front-end and back-end groups can work concurrently without waiting for one another. This results in shorter development cycles and faster time-to-market, as teams can focus on their specific locations of work without being bottlenecked by dependences. With a specified API, all stakeholdersfrom developers to product managersare aligned on the project's objectives and expectations.

Regular discussions around the API design can likewise motivate feedback and innovation, leading to a more refined item. APIs can be checked individually from the rest of the application, permitting for more concentrated and effective testing processes. Automated screening tools can be employed to confirm API functionality, efficiency, and security, ensuring that any problems are identified and solved early in the advancement cycle.

API-First Advancement inherently promotes a modular architecture, making it simpler to adjust and develop the software gradually. If there's a requirement to add brand-new features or incorporate with third-party services, these changes can often be implemented with very little disruption to existing parts. This flexibility enables organizations to respond rapidly to altering market needs or technological improvements, making sure that their software remains appropriate and competitive.

With clear paperwork, new staff member can quickly understand how the API works and how to interact with it. This reduces the discovering curve and permits brand-new hires to contribute effectively from the start, more speeding up the advancement process. By decoupling the front-end and back-end through API design, organizations can future-proof their applications.

Whether it's incorporating a brand-new payment processor, embracing a various front-end framework, or leveraging cloud services, API-First Advancement offers the versatility to evolve and innovate without substantial rework. With a clear understanding of the API and the capability to work in parallel, teams can designate resources more successfully. Developers can focus on their strengths, whether that's front-end advancement, back-end services, or API design, resulting in more efficient usage of skill and competence.

The Transition to Low-Impact Digital Strategies in CO
NEWMEDIANEWMEDIA


Essential Factors for Choosing a Next CMS

Executing API-First Advancement effectively requires cautious planning and adherence to particular best practices. Here are seven finest practices for effective API-First Development: Before jumping into advancement, invest time in thoroughly designing the API.

A well-designed API serves as a strong structure for the whole application, guaranteeing that all staff member have a clear understanding of how the system will work. Engage all relevant stakeholdersdevelopers, product managers, UX/UI designers, and even end-usersduring the API design phase. Their input can offer important insights into user needs and service requirements, helping to form an API that genuinely meets the expectations of its customers.

The Transition to Low-Impact Digital Strategies in CO

Comprehensive documentation is crucial for API-First Development. It should not just describe how to use the API but also include finest practices, examples, and utilize cases. Well-kept paperwork enhances the designer experience, making it simpler for groups to comprehend and incorporate with the API. Routinely update the paperwork as the API evolves to ensure it stays precise and helpful.

Choosing a Modern Platform for Growth

Versioning enables you to present brand-new features and enhancements without breaking existing integrations. By preserving backwards compatibility, you can ensure that consumers of the API can continue utilizing older versions while new functionality is presented in updated versions. This practice is necessary for preserving stability and trust with your API users.

Implement robust authentication and permission systems, such as OAuth or JWT, to secure sensitive data and ensure that just licensed users can access the API. Regularly evaluation and update security practices to attend to emerging threats and vulnerabilities. By focusing on security in the design stage, you can alleviate threats and develop trust with your users.

Use tools that allow for system, integration, and performance screening of the API. Regular testing also makes sure that modifications to the API do not present regressions.

This data can inform future development decisions, enabling you to enhance the API for better efficiency and user experience. Here are a couple of success stories: Spotify adopted an API-First strategy to assist in the combination of its services across different platforms (iOS, Android, web).

How Modern Frameworks Boost Visibility and Performance

Stripe, a prominent payment processing platform, developed its whole ecosystem around APIs. By embracing an API-First method, Twilio makes it possible for developers to develop communication features (SMS, voice, video) into their apps without requiring to handle the underlying infrastructure.

While API-First Advancement provides numerous benefits, it is not without its obstacles. Organizations adopting this approach might encounter various hurdles that can affect the efficiency of their development procedures. Here, we check out seven main challenges connected with API-First Advancement: One of the primary obstacles of API-First Development is the initial financial investment required in regards to time and resources.

Organizations might find it challenging to assign enough time for this in advance style phase, particularly if they are accustomed to standard development practices that prioritize coding over design. This initial hold-up can be a point of aggravation for groups eager to see concrete progress. Comprehensive paperwork is a foundation of API-First Advancement, but preserving that documents can be a considerable challenge.

Outdated or incorrect documentation can cause confusion among designers and hinder the adoption of the API. Organizations might discover it challenging to establish a consistent process for updating documents, which can impact the total designer experience. Transitioning to an API-First approach often needs a cultural shift within the organization.

This cultural resistance can cause friction and misconceptions among team members. Organizations needs to invest in modification management strategies to facilitate this shift, consisting of training, workshops, and continuous assistance to help teams adapt to the new approach. Numerous organizations run with a mix of modern-day and legacy systems, and integrating new APIs with older innovations can present substantial obstacles.

Driving User Retention Through Innovative Interface Elements

Organizations may struggle to discover efficient ways to bridge the space in between old and new innovations, causing increased intricacy and possible hold-ups. Addressing these combination challenges needs careful preparation and a clear understanding of both the tradition systems and the new API architecture. API-First Advancement counts on various innovations and tools that enhance the style, advancement, testing, and management of APIs.

Postman: Deals features for API design and testing. API Plan: A markdown-based tool for creating APIs. AWS API Entrance: A managed service for creating and releasing APIs.

Latest Posts

Navigating the Ranking Signals of the 2026 Web

Published May 22, 26
5 min read

Choosing a Modern Platform to Growth

Published May 21, 26
5 min read